The Oregonian's Holiday Wine Guide Expands to Southern Oregon

The Oregonian's Holiday Wine Guide came out yesterday with an expanded reach beyond the Willamette Valley. The guide details out Thanksgiving Weekend Open Houses, tips about where to taste, and food and wine pairings for your holiday meals.

Check out the articles about visiting the Rogue and Applegate Valleys and Umpqua Valley and Red Hills Douglas County.

On the Seasonal Selections list, Abacela 2008 Granacha was suggested as a perfect choice for pork, Giradet 2007 14 Vines for prime rib and Misty Oaks Vineyard 2008 Cab Franc for vegetables. View the complete list here.
